Civic Leadership Scholarship

Civic Leadership Scholarship

  • The objective for the K-State Civic Leadership Scholarship competition is to identify and reward exceptional high school seniors who have demonstrated a commitment to serving others in their community, school or place of worship.
  • This competition rewards students who are making a difference and demonstrating creativity by developing projects and programs with a lasting impact on those they serve.
  • Finalists will be selected by a committee of campus and community leaders and must participate in an on-campus interview and recognition event. Parents and family members are encouraged to attend.

 

Ranking Award Amount
First place: $4,000
Second place: $2,500
Third place: $2,000

Other benefits

  • Recipients have the opportunity to participate in civic leadership activities and Introduction to Leadership Concepts class.

Qualifications

  • Have an exemplary record of community service and

  • Be a high school senior and
  • Be admitted to K-State and
  • Attend K-State in fall 2018 and
  • Participate in an on-campus interview and recognition event on Thursday, January 25, 2018.
